National Gun Owners Association sues Matiang’i over vetting directive

CZ Scorpion Evo 3, one of the guns the government wants civilians barred from owning. [Courtesy, Wikipedia]

With three days to start of the 90-day rigorous verification of all firearm certificates, a civilian gun owners’ association is in court to contest it.

The National Gun Owners Association (NGAO) has sued The Cabinet Secretary for Interior after the holder of the office Dr Fred Matiangi issued sweeping orders he said would streamline gun ownership in the country.
